Adventure Wedding Ideas: From Waterfalls to Volcanoes
Waterfall ceremonies at La Fortuna or Nauyaca Falls offer dramatic natural soundtracks and misty backdrops. The journey to the waterfall becomes part of your story, literally hiking to your “I do” together.
Volcano vista vows at Arenal or Poás provide mountaintop moments where reaching the summit together happens before you even say your vows. Sunrise ceremonies here are particularly magical.
Beach and jungle fusion in Manuel Antonio or Montezuma lets you combine two ecosystems in one day, ceremony on sand, celebration in rainforest canopy.
Cloud forest magic in Monteverde creates ethereal, moody atmospheres with hanging bridges and literal walks through clouds together.
Private beach elopements at hidden Guanacaste coves or Uvita shores offer barefoot simplicity with just you two and the ocean’s rhythm.
Each location offers different energy, accessibility, and visual aesthetics, the key is matching your adventure level to the setting.
Planning Your Adventure Wedding: What You Need to Know
Start 12-18 months ahead if possible, especially for booking your photographer and coordinator. Popular dates (dry season weekends) fill quickly. Research both dry season (December-April) for guaranteed sunshine and green season (May-November) for dramatic skies, lush scenery, and better pricing.
Budget realistically, intimate adventure elopements can start around $3,000-$8,000, while fuller celebrations with guests typically range $8,000-$15,000+. Key investments include photography ($2,000-$5,000+), coordination ($1,500-$3,500), and venue/permits ($500-$3,000).
Legal requirements involve apostilled documents, translations, and working with local attorneys, start this process 3-4 months early and budget $500-$800 for legal services. Most couples work with experienced coordinators who handle this complexity.
Weather flexibility is crucial. Green season afternoon showers create some of the most romantic photos, couples dancing in warm tropical rain consistently tell me those unexpected moments became their favorite memories.
Choosing Your Adventure Wedding Photographer
Your photos become the lasting legacy of this wild day. Look for photographers experienced with Costa Rica’s unique conditions, tropical weather, remote locations, and unpredictable adventure elements.
The documentary style suits adventure weddings perfectly because the best moments are unscripted: you steadying each other on trails, laughing mid-climb, brushing sand from each other’s shoes. These photos celebrate teamwork as love’s purest form.
After 100+ Costa Rica weddings, I’ve learned couples treasure authentic moments over posed perfection. Costa Rica’s light shifts with emotion, soft and misty in forests, blazing gold at the coast, mirroring adventure wedding honesty: unfiltered, raw, breathtakingly human.
Ask potential photographers: Have you shot adventure weddings in Costa Rica? Are you comfortable hiking to remote locations? How do you handle tropical weather? Can you show me full galleries, not just highlights?
